Tube Stops Near Big Ben: How to Access London’s Iconic Landmark
When it comes to reaching Big Ben, there are a few tube stops that provide convenient access to this famous landmark. The most popular option is Westminster station, which is located just a short walk away from Big Ben. Served by the Jubilee, District, and Circle lines, Westminster station is a major transport hub that offers easy connections to various parts of the city.

Alternatively, visitors can also choose to disembark at St. James’s Park station, which is located a short distance away from Big Ben. From here, visitors can enjoy a leisurely stroll through the beautiful St. James’s Park, one of London’s most picturesque green spaces. The Circle and District lines serve St. James’s Park station, making it a convenient choice for those exploring the city.
